Charles Edward White MARION, Va. Charles Edward White, age 74, passed away on Saturday, Aug. 14, 2010, in the Smyth County Community Hospital in Marion. Mr. White was born in Smyth County to the late Ralph "Blackie" White and Jessie Margaret White, and was preceded in death by a granddaughter, Destiny Faith Taylor. He was a veteran of the U.S. Army having joined at the age of 16. He served in the Korean conflict and was the recieptant of several medals of valor including the purple heart. Charlie had worked with the Virginia Department of Corrections Work Release Program in Caroline County, Va., and attended MCV College in Richmond. Mr. White was a retired deputy from the Smyth County Sheriffs Department where he was the firearms instructor. Charlie was a 32nd Degree Mason, he was a member of the William King Lodge No. 227 AF & AM in Saltville, the Chilhowie Masonic Lodge No. 250 AF & AM and the Glade Spring Lodge No. 236 AF & AM. Charlie had served as the worthy patron of the Order of the Eastern Star No. 151 in Saltville and was past District Deputy. Survivors include: wife, Millie Brooks White; one daughter, Missy Reese, Aiken, S.C.; one grandson, Reese Boatwright; one brother, Billy Earl Hudgins; nephews, Harvey Ray Hudgins, James Tolliver, Richard Tolliver, Steven Tolliver; mother-in-law, Edith Brooks; sister-in-law, Juanita Tolliver; special friends, Gwyn Eddy, Peggy and Tom Eddy and Joan and Marvin Taylor. Funeral services will be held at 8 p.m. Monday, Aug. 16, 2010, at the Bradley's Funeral Home in Marion with Rev. Neville Mozingo officiating. Masonic rites will be rendered. Graveside services will be held at 10 a.m. Tuesday at the Round Hill Cemetery with military honors being rendered by the Francis Marion VFW Post No. 4667.
